#725941 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#725941 is composed of 44.7% red, 34.9%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.9% magenta, 43%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 29.4 degrees, a saturation of 27.4% and a lightness of 35.1%. #725941 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4b282 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#725941 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#725941 has RGB values of R:114, G:89,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.43,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7493953.
